| dc.description.abstract | Topological index is a numeric parameter which describe some silent features (con nectivity, boiling point, stability and melting point) of a Molecular graph representing some chemical compounds. These indices characterize topology and are usually hold mathematical properties of Graph invariant.The process of transforming chemical information of chemical molecules into useful numerical results is known as molec ular descriptor. These molecular descriptors are extensively used in the study of Quantitative structure-activity relationships (QSARs) which give insight to the bio logical properties based upon chemical structures. We will investigate R˜andic indices Rλ(G), where λ ∈ R. First, second and third Z˜agreb indices, First and second Z˜agreb Polynomials, Multi Z˜agreb indices, Atom bond connectivity ABC index, Geometric arithmetic GA index, fourth version of ABC index, Harmonic index and fifth version of GA index to estimate biological properties of chemical graphs | |
